Method of Improving Fatigue Strength by Peening on Base Metal and Development of Mechanized System


NAKANO Takashi      NAKANISHI Katsuyoshi      MORIKAGE Yasushi

Abstract

Hammer peening is used for improving fatigue strength of welded joint. In general peening method impacts are introduced on the weld toe, however, in this new method impacts are introduced on the base material near the weld toe. Since impacts are introduced on the flat base metal, this method does not affect the quality of the weld and stable fatigue strength can be achieved. Through finite element (FE)-analysis, the correlation between the area of depression and the fatigue strength was confirmed, and the threshold level required for improving fatigue strength was defined. Also in order to expand applicability, faster treatment method by using mechanized system was developed.
